7 major takeaways from Oregon Ducks' 26-14 win over Washington Huskies It's not hard to imagine the scene behind those closed doors. After going to battle down a handful of starting players on offense once again, Oregon didn't waver and was able to control the game against Washington for four full quarters, ultimately landing the kill shot with a 64-yard touchdown from Malik Benson on a critical 3rd and 9 midway through the fourth quarter, which stretched the Ducks' lead from five to 12 points. Now, the Ducks can look forward to a week off, a chance to get healthy, and a wait as they let the College Football Playoff chips fall around them. Before we get to the coming weeks, though, let's dive in and enjoy this win over Washington. Here are some of our biggest takeaways from the game:

Projecting the College Football Playoff top 12 after Week 14 5. Oregon Ducks (11-1)Why they could be here: The Ducks could get a small promotion this week if the committee drops the Aggies after their loss to Texas on Friday night. Oregon earned a respectable win at Washington, and has impressed the committee with its top-five ranking in offensive and defensive efficiency. Even if the committee keeps the Aggies above Oregon, the Ducks should be in a position to host a first-round home game as one of the committee's highest-ranked one-loss teams on Selection Day. Why they could be lower: With Texas A&M joining the pack of one-loss teams, it's possible the committee still believes the Aggies are better than Oregon, an opinion it has indicated for the past four weeks. How much does a loss to Texas change that perception? The Aggies' road win against Notre Dame is better than Oregon's best victory, which was at home against USC. Need to know: It's possible that by Selection Day, Oregon's only loss is to the Big Ten champs. It's one small factor that could help the committee distinguish the one-loss teams. Oregon's loss to Indiana would likely be viewed as better than Texas Tech's defeat (Arizona State) and Texas A&M's (Texas), but both were on the road, while the Ducks lost to IU at home. Up next: Oregon will await the Selection Day results.

Atticus Sappington wins Ducks Wire Player of the Game vs. Washington It’s normally tough to think of someone who stood out during such a messy game, but it was surprisingly easy this time. Kicker Atticus Sappington will take home Ducks Wire Player of the Game honors for the second time this season after an inspired performance today. He was called on four times to extend Oregon’s lead and he delivered each time. One could argue that he was the biggest part of the Ducks’ offense today with all of his contributions, but especially his career-long 51-yard field goal that put the Ducks up by 12 points at the time.
